Ingredients

Main Ingredients

  • 8 b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s
  • 16 ounces baby red potatoes, halved
  • 16 ounces baby carrots
  • 16 ounces green beans, trimmed
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ley leaves

For the Honey Garlic Sauce

  • ½ cup reduced sodium soy sauce
  • ½ cup honey
  • ¼ cup ketchup
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on dried basil
  • ½ teaspoon dried oregano
  • ¼ te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
  • ¼ teaspoon ground black pepper

Preparation Method

Step 1: Preparing the Chicken and Vegetables

Begin by patting the chicken thighs dry with paper towels. This helps ensure good browning and prevents the slow cooker from becoming too watery. The skin-on thighs add flavor and moisture, making them ideal for slow cooking. Place the halved baby red potatoes and baby carrots at the bottom of the slow cooker, forming a sturdy base. These vegetables take longer to cook, so placing them underneath keeps them in direct contact with the heat. Arrange the chicken thighs on top of the vegetables. Keeping the chicken elevated ensures it cooks evenly without becoming overly saturated by the cooking liquids.

Step 2: Making the Honey Garlic Sauce

In a medium bowl, whisk together the soy sauce, honey, ketchup, minced garlic, dried basil, dried oregano, crushed red pepper flakes, and ground black pepper. This sauce combines sweet honey, tangy ketchup, savory soy sauce, and aromatic herbs, creating a deeply flavorful mixture. Pour the sauce evenly over the chicken and vegetables. Make sure each thigh is coated to ensure consistent flavor throughout the dish.

Step 3: Slow Cooking

Cover the slow cooker with the lid and cook on low for 7–8 hours or high for 3–4 hours. Cooking on low yields the most tender and flavorful results, allowing the sauce to fully penetrate the chicken and vegetables. During cooking, the chicken releases juices that blend with the sauce, enhancing the depth of flavor. Avoid opening the slow cooker frequently, as this can release heat and increase cooking time.

Step 4: Adding the Green Beans

Green beans cook more quickly than potatoes and carrots, so add them during the final 30–40 minutes of cooking. This keeps them crisp-tender rather than mushy. Stir them gently into the sauce or place them on top of the chicken, allowing them to steam while absorbing flavor.

Step 5: Finishing the Dish

Once the vegetables are tender and the chicken reaches an internal temperature of at least 165°F (74°C), turn off the slow cooker. Sprinkle freshly chopped parsley over the dish for a burst of color and freshness. Serve the chicken thighs alongside the vegetables, spooning extra sauce over each serving for maximum flavor.

Tips for Perfect Slow Cooker Honey Garlic Chicken and Vegetables

Use bone-in, skin-on chicken thighs for maximum flavor and tenderness. Chicken breasts can be used but may dry out. If you prefer crispier chicken skin, broil the cooked thighs for 3–5 minutes before serving. Cut all vegetables to uniform sizes to ensure even cooking. Add green beans toward the end to maintain texture. Taste and adjust seasoning—add extra honey for sweetness, soy sauce for saltiness, or red pepper flakes for heat. To thicken the sauce, remove the chicken and vegetables at the end and simmer the sauce in a skillet for a few minutes, or add a cornstarch slurry. For meal prep, store leftovers in airtight containers for up to 4 days.

Variations and Adaptations

For a sweeter version, increase honey to ¾ cup. For a more savory profile, add 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ce. For a smoky twist, add smoked paprika. To make it spicy, increase crushed red pepper flakes or add hot sauce. Substitute chicken thighs with drumsticks or a mix of both. For a lighter option, use chicken breasts but reduce cooking time slightly. Replace potatoes with sweet potatoes for added sweetness and nutrition. Swap green beans for broccoli or snap peas, adding them at the end as well. Add mushrooms or onions for extra depth. To make the dish gluten-free, use tamari instead of soy sauce.

Serving Suggestions

Serve the honey garlic chicken and vegetables as a one-pot meal. For added comfort, pair with crusty bread to soak up the sauce. For a heartier dinner, serve over white rice, brown rice, or quinoa. Mashed potatoes also complement the honey garlic sauce beautifully. Add a side salad for freshness and crunch. For a more indulgent option, serve with buttered noodles or roasted corn. Frequently Asked Questions

Can I use frozen chicken thighs?

No, it is not recommended. Frozen chicken does not reach a safe temperature quickly enough in a slow cooker. Always thaw chicken completely before use.

Can I substitute honey with another sweetener?

Yes. Maple syrup, agave, or brown sugar can be used, though each will slightly alter the flavor.

How do I thicken the sauce?

Remove the chicken and vegetables, then simmer the sauce in a saucepan or stir in a cornstarch slurry and cook for a few minutes.

Can I make this dish ahead of time?

Yes. Prepare all ingredients the night before and refrigerate them in the slow cooker insert. Place the insert into the cooker in the morning and start cooking.

Do I have to use baby potatoes?

Regular potatoes work too—just cut them into even pieces to ensure uniform cooking.

Can I double the recipe?

Yes, but ensure your slow cooker is large enough. Cooking time may increase slightly.

How should leftovers be stored?

Store leftovers in airtight containers in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Reheat in the microwave or stovetop until warmed through.
